Coalition for Freedom of Choice Will Actively Communicate With Public Defender During Pre-Election Period

December 14, 2011

On December 12, representatives of the Coalition for Freedom of Choice met Public Defender Giorgi Tugushi in the Public Defender’s Office. The Coalition members provided the Ombudsman with detailed information about the problems which printed media encountered after the Tbilisi City Hall launched the project “1 000 Booths”; they also discussed recent facts of the human rights violations in the country.

The Coalition members informed the Public Defender in what fields they intend to work and how they plan to cooperate with the Ombudsman’s office.

After the meeting Giorgi Tugushi told journalists that similar meetings will enhance cooperation. “In general, we have common goals – not to leave victims of human rights violations without attention and to properly address to each fact of human rights violations,” Tugushi said.

He added he would work on various issues together with the Coalition members. “They informed me about several facts of human rights violations; I had information about part of them. However, there were several cases on what the Coalition members asked me to pay particular attention. Besides that, we agreed on active communication during pre-election period. They will update our office with information on certain cases like legislative initiatives or others. All our activities will support improvement of human rights situation in Georgia,” said Tugushi.

The Coalition members and the Public Defender spoke about removal of press-booths from Tbilisi streets.

“The real damage of the press distribution shall be evaluated. Some booths are dismantled in Tbilisi and new ones appear instead them. The Coalition members promised to update me with detailed information about the damage of the press-distribution [caused by the City Hall’s project] and what is the situation concerning the newspapers distribution in the country. Afterwards, we will jointly work on prevention of restricted availability of population to the printed media,” said the Public Defender after the meeting.

The Coalition members stated their cooperation with the Ombudsman will actively continue in future.
